North Dakota's Founding Farmers' restaurant to make national TV debut

FARGO - The North Dakota Farmers Union's restaurant, Founding Farmers', will be featured on "The Best Thing I Ever Ate" Reinvented Classics episode on The Food Network at 9 p.m. Monday, Jan. 3.

Chef Robert Irvine will showcase the restaurant's Devil-ish Eggs Combo, which he sampled while visiting D.C. recently.

Founding Farmers' Executive Chef Al Nappo will reveal his tricks of adding fresh lobster, crab, smoked salmon and a few secret ingredients to the filling.

A recipe for the Devil-ish Eggs Combo will be featured in the February edition of NDFU's publication, the Union Farmer.
